Output 84f2ea6988437d1fe333f2d88e9205497520c55878bd82373bd756e9fae5ab6d:0

value
21150000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2468e61b214c0b6b42fb53a83ddff29c9d58f375 OP_EQUALVERIFY OP_CHECKSIG
address
14KWzQYMNhUCDheXjkwR3ry14vjcdvq58r
transaction
84f2ea6988437d1fe333f2d88e9205497520c55878bd82373bd756e9fae5ab6d
spent
true